COMPANY HISTORY

Thinkfactory Media (www.thinkfactorymedia.com) is a full-service production company that creates high quality entertainment content.  Based in Los Angeles, the company was founded by Emmy-nominated Producer, Leslie Greif, and is one of the only production companies that has created and produced award-winning programming in virtually every genre for television including:  features, unscripted series, documentaries, mini-series, branded entertainment projects, concerts, music specials and various movies of the week.

Thinkfactory Media was the driving force behind three night mini-series event, Hatfields & McCoys (History), which has become the television sensation of the decade, making cable television history on night one with over 17 million people tuning into the premiere and encore telecast.  All three nights of the mini-series rank as the top three entertainment television telecasts of all time in ad supported cable history among total viewers.  Starring Academy® Award winner, Kevin Costner and Golden Globe® nominee Bill Paxton, Hatfields & McCoys dominated the ratings and averaged an incredible 13.8 total viewers, 6 million Adults 25-54 and 4.9 million Adults 18-49.  The 4.9 million Adult 18-49 impressions average make it the highest rated mini-series or movie on cable since 1998. In addition, Thinkfactory produced a two-hour documentary on the history of the Hatfields & McCoys which also aired on History along with a one-hour behind-the-scenes/making of mini-series that debuted online.

In addition, Thinkfactory has produced content for all major cable networks including A&E, History, Lifetime, TLC, TV One, VH1, WeTV, among others.  They are currently in production on the seventh season of “Gene Simmons Family Jewels” for A&E, which now holds the title for longest running celebrity docu-series in television history.  They’ve produced over 140 episodes of the series and most recently the show garnered its highest ratings with the Royal Rock Wedding of the decade, when rock legend, Gene Simmons married his longtime girlfriend, Shannon Tweed.

Other recent accolades include producing Prank My Mom, a special which was the highest rated show in the 10 PM timeslot in the past two years on Lifetime; Mounted In Alaska which was History’s highest rated new original series in 2011; and WeTV’s second highest rated premiere in the history of the network, Sinbad: It’s Just Family.  Thinkfactory is currently in production on a number of other series and pilots across a wide variety of networks including the recently announced, R&B Divas (TVOne) starring the Grammy Award Winning recording artist, Faith Evans.

Other television producing credits include produced, Chasing Mummies(History) Unleashed: K9 Broward County (TLC), Operation Wild (Planet Green), Tony Danza: Teach (A&E), Eddie Griffin: Going For Broke (VH1), Battleground Earth: Ludacris Vs. Tommy (Planet Green), Rookies (A&E), Kissteria (A&E), Dogg After Dark, a celebrity talk show featuring Snoop Dogg (MTV), as well as 65 episodes of Lifetime’s Intimate Portraits.

Under the newly minted Thinkfactory Films banner, the company is developing two high profile feature films: Pound for Pound, is based on the F.X. Toole acclaimed novel which Ron Shelton will direct from a script Thinkfactory Founder, Leslie Greif wrote with Dennis Quaid, Samuel L. Jackson and Chris Brown are slated to star. Grief also wrote and directed, Sleeping Around, an independently financed comedy starring Wendi McLendon-Covey (Bridesmaids), Michael McKean (Spinal Tap, Best in Show), Tammin Sursok (Pretty Little Liars), Virginia Williams (How I Met Your Mother), Bryan Callen (The Hangover), among others.

Thinkfactory Media is expanding in new areas with the launch of Thinkfactory Branded, a new division of the company that will focus on the creation of branded entertainment properties.
